HUBBLE PHOTOGRAPHS TURBULENT NEIGHBORHOOD NEAR ERUPTIVE STAR

Dramatic dark dust knots and complex structures are sculpted by
the high-velocity stellar winds and high-energy radiation from
the ultra-luminous variable star called Eta Carinae. This image
shows a region in the Carina Nebula between two large clusters
of some of the most massive and hottest known stars. This NASA
Hubble Space Telescope close-up view shows only a three
light-year-wide portion of the entire Carina Nebula, which has a
diameter of over 200 light-years. Taken with Hubble's Wide Field
Planetary Camera 2 in July 2002, this color image is a composite
of ultraviolet, visible, and infrared filters that have been
assigned the colors blue, green, and red, respectively.
